False fire alarm activated multiple times at Bay State Building, Lawrence MA


Fire units responded to a fire alarm at Bay State Building near Lawrence Street. No fire or smoke found on arrival. Alarm was accidental. Firefighters will contact building owner as alarms triggered three times in three days.
